HB 2243: voter registration; state residency; cancellation 
Sponsor: Representative Hoffman, LD 12 
Caucus & COW 
Overview 
Requires the voter registration form to contain a statement that if a registrant permanently moves 
to another state after registering in Arizona, the voter registration will be cancelled.  
History 
The voter registration form currently used in this state is required by statute to contain various 
items and is printed in a form prescribed by the Secretary of State.  In addition to identifying 
information about the registrant, the form must include a statement as to whether the registrant is 
currently registered in another state, county or precinct, and if so, the name, address, county and 
state of the previous registration (A.R.S. § 16-152).  
Provisions 
1. Includes a statement on the voter registration form specifying that if a registrant permanently 
moves to another state after registering in this state, the voter registration will be cancelled. 
(Sec. 1)
